- This story might be a little
misleading
- Broke ground 3 years ago
- Stalling at a construction of a few critical
components
- Sewage purification plant in
Miramar
- A pipeline through Clairemont supplying the
plant
- Pump station in Morena
- At completion of the first phase in
2025
-
- 34 million gallons of potable water /
day
- Another 53 million
gallons come online
in 2035
- This project will drop
imported water from 85% to less than 50%
- Prior
to this project, only
8% of
sewage had been recycled into irrigation
water
